Ali Al-Hassan

Ali Al-Hassan (Arabic: علي الحسن; born 4 March 1997) is a Saudi Arabian footballer who plays as a midfielder for Saudi Pro League side Al-Fateh.[2][3]

Career

Al-Hassan started his career at Al-Fateh and is a product of the Al-Fateh's youth system. On 17 February 2018, Al-Hassan made his professional debut for Al-Fateh against Al-Ittihad in the Pro League, replacing Abdelkader Oueslati.[4] On 6 March 2018, Al-Hassan scored his first goal for the club in the 5–2 win against Al-Batin.[5] He went on to make 5 appearances and score once in his first season with the first team.

On 20 November 2018, Al-Hassan underwent surgery in Germany and was sidelined for a month.[6] He made his return on 21 December 2018 in the league match against Al-Ettifaq.[7] On 5 January 2019, Al-Hassan signed a 5-year professional contract with Al-Fateh.[8] In his second season as a first-team player, Al-Hassan made 16 appearances and scored once against Al-Fayha.
